Malicious code in dolyame-boxy-independent-bnpl-table (npm) 0 The npm package dolyame-boxy-independent-bnpl-table version 35.3.4 contains malicious code that, upon require(), downloads and executes an obfuscated platform-specific binary payload. The payload is fetched from dynamically assembled Cloudflare Workers hostnames with a DNS-TXT fallback resolver, saved to temporary directories under disguised names, permissioned for execution, and spawned detached. The package masquerades as an analytics SDK, honoring environment variables to disable telemetry as a cover story. A second bundled module exhibits similar malicious behavior with additional obfuscation. The package name and framing do not correspond to the observed malicious activity.
